Associate Software Engineer | Mobile
- Category: Software Developer Jobs
- Location: Pune, Maharashtra
- Job Type: Full Time / Part Time
- Salary: Estimated: $ 22K to 31K
- Published on: 2025/09/21
Cayian is a global IT and business service provider that delivers consultancy, capability, integration and business development services to our partners. Our unique partnership model is optimised to enable our partners to accelerate delivery, continuously improve quality, and drive business growth. Find out more about us here.
The role
As an Associate Software Engineer - Mobile Applications, you will be a part of our Software Engineering Chapter. With a passion for analysing, designing and building software engineering solutions, you will be part of an Agile delivery team that engages with our partners to deliver innovative mobile applications that provide rich user functionality and seamless user experiences.
What You Should Expect
The Associate Software Engineer - Mobile Applications will be responsible for:
• Designing and developing mobile applications (Android / iOS)
• Wireframe analysis and design
• UI / UX design and development
• Designing, building, and optimising reusable front end and back end software components
• Building and executing unit and system test automation to enable continuous integration and iterative deployment
• Engaging with Designers and Product Owners to develop solid understanding of technical and functional requirements
• Contributing towards developing and continuously improving our software engineering practice, processes, and standards
What You Will Need To Succeed
• Degree or above qualification in Software Engineering, Computer Science or equivalent
• Experience in mobile and web application design and development (Android / iOS)
• Experience with React JS, React Native, Angular, Flutter
• Strong knowledge of HTML, CSS, and JavaScript
• Solid understanding of UI / UX design principles
• Experience deploying apps to the Google Play store and Apple App store
• Sound experience in web services (HTTP, REST, SOAP)
• Understanding of database design, strong SQL skills and experience with database technologies such as MongoDB
• Excellent verbal and written communication skills
• Passionate about software engineering and being part of a high performing global team that work across a broad range of technologies and business domains
• Enthusiastic can-do attitude with a self-motivated drive for high quality delivery and continuous improvement
• Share in our company values
What We Offer
• Opportunity to join a growing and innovative global organisation that places employee and customer experience at the heart
• Be a part of a team that is empowered to imagine, inspire, create and innovate
• Flexible hybrid work environment
• Team culture that celebrates achievement and successes
• Opportunity to participate in social and sustainability initiatives that build a better future
• Learning and career development opportunities, investing in the growth of our people
• Dynamic environment working with industry professionals and leading partner organisations
Life at Cayian
At Cayian, we foster a culture of performance through continuous improvement and learning. We operate in a dynamic, diverse, and inclusive environment, where we are empowered to imagine, inspire, create, and innovate. Together, we apply our skills and expertise to solve complex challenges and achieve great things for our partners and society. We have a passion for delivery and service excellence and a drive for progression. We learn from our experiences and celebrate our successes.
If you share our values and have a drive to apply your expertise as we do great things, come join us
Related jobs
-
teamcenter developer
The ideal candidate will be responsible for developing high-quality applications. They will also be responsible for designing and implementing testable and scalable code. Responsibilities • Server customization: C, C++, ITK experience (mandatory). • ...
-
Senior Java Software Engineer
We are looking for: Requirements: 4+ years of relevant experience. Experience in SpringBoot Experience in CI/CD principles and related tools (ie Jenkins, Docker, Kubernetes) AWS certification is highly advantageous. Roles & responsibilities: Cond...
-
Senior Java Software Engineer
We are looking for: Requirements: 4+ years of relevant experience. Experience in SpringBoot Experience in CI/CD principles and related tools (ie Jenkins, Docker, Kubernetes) AWS certification is highly advantageous. Roles & responsibilities: Cond...